Continuum Tile Company Salary

As of July 2026, the average annual salary for employees at Continuum Tile Company in the United States is $78,633. This translates to an approximate hourly wage of $38. Salaries at Continuum Tile Company typically range from $69,088 to $89,518 annually, reflecting the diverse roles and experience levels within the company.

What Is the Cost of Living Near San Francisco?

Understanding the cost of living near San Francisco is key to truly evaluating a salary offer or your current compensation at Continuum Tile Company.
San Francisco's Cost of Living Index is approximately 243.5 (143.5% more expensive than US average; 74.2% more than CA average). One of the most expensive cities globally, extreme housing costs, high transportation, and very high prices for all goods/services. When planning your budget based on a salary from Continuum Tile Company, consider these typical monthly expenses:
Expense Category Estimated Monthly Cost Key Considerations / Notes
Housing (1-BR Apt Rent) $3,200 - $5,000+ A significant portion of Continuum Tile Company salary. Location choices impact this heavily.
Utilities (Basic) $200 - $320 Electricity, Heating, Cooling, Water etc.
Public Transportation $81 (Muni Monthly Pass 'M') Essential for most commuters; car ownership is costly.
Groceries (Single Person) $550 - $850 Can be higher with more dining out or specialty stores.
Personal & Leisure $600 - $1,200+ Dining out, entertainment, shopping. Highly variable.
Healthcare (Individual) $450 - $850+ Varies significantly by plan & employer contribution.
Subtotal (Excluding Taxes) $5,081 - $8,221+ This subtotal does not include income taxes (federal, state, local), which can significantly impact your take-home pay.
